When Trump signaled a retreat from proposed EU tariff measures, crypto didn't just tick up — it snapped back hard. Bitcoin climbed 2% to $89,900, Ethereum matched it at $2,995, and XRP punched 3% higher to $1.94. Over $1 billion in leveraged shorts got liquidated in hours. BitGo IPO and the Institutional Signal
BitGo set its IPO price at $18 per share, landing a ~$2.1 billion valuation. That's not a speculative bet — it's institutional money pricing crypto custody as a durable business. Regulatory Stack: What's Moving and What's Stalling
Here's the 4-step read on the current regulatory picture:
- Senate Ag Committee is pushing the Clarity Act to markup — no bipartisan backing yet, but it moves.
- Trump publicly wants to sign a crypto market structure bill — the roadblocks are legislative, not executive.
- Hong Kong issued a stablecoin licensing framework with strict reserve requirements — a signal that compliant operators in Asia get a runway.
- Russian courts ruled crypto qualifies as property — opens legal channels for recovery and settlement in a major gray-market jurisdiction.

Ethereum's Security Move and What It Means for DeFi Gambling
Vitalik Buterin proposed native DVT (Distributed Validator Technology) staking to harden Ethereum's security and decentralization. Saga's EVM chain, by contrast, just halted after a $7M hack — stolen funds bridged to Ethereum. That's the other side of the ledger. Chain selection matters when real money moves through smart contracts.

What is the Clarity Act and how does it affect online sports betting? The Clarity Act is a US legislative proposal aimed at defining regulatory jurisdiction over crypto assets — specifically, which tokens are commodities versus securities.
